Autonomous Driving
- What It Is: Autonomous driving is the ability of a vehicle to navigate from one point to another without human input. This feature uses a combination of sensors, cameras, and artificial intelligence.
- How It Works: Vehicles equipped with autonomous driving capabilities can park themselves, change lanes, and even drive on highways without a driver’s intervention.
- Why It Matters: This feature enhances safety by reducing human error, which is a leading cause of accidents.
Connected Car Technology
- What It Is: Connected car technology allows your vehicle to communicate with your smartphone, home automation systems, and other vehicles.
- How It Works: This is achieved through a combination of Wi-Fi, Bluetooth, and cellular networks.
- Why It Matters: It provides real-time information about traffic, weather, and road conditions, improving your driving experience.
Advanced Driver-Assistance Systems (ADAS)
- What It Is: ADAS are a suite of features designed to assist drivers in maintaining control of the vehicle and preventing accidents.
- How It Works: These systems include automatic emergency braking, lane departure warning, and adaptive cruise control.
- Why It Matters: ADAS can significantly reduce the risk of collisions and make driving safer for all road users.
Eco-Friendly Powertrains
- What It Is: Eco-friendly powertrains include electric vehicles (EVs), hybrid vehicles, and fuel cell vehicles.
- How It Works: These vehicles use alternative power sources, such as electricity and hydrogen, to reduce emissions and improve fuel efficiency.
- Why It Matters: By reducing greenhouse gas emissions, eco-friendly powertrains contribute to a healthier environment.
Augmented Reality (AR) Windshield
- What It Is: AR windshield technology projects information onto the windshield, providing drivers with real-time data about their vehicle and the surrounding environment.
- How It Works: The AR system uses cameras and sensors to overlay information onto the windshield, creating a heads-up display (HUD) effect.
- Why It Matters: This feature enhances visibility and reduces the need for drivers to take their eyes off the road.
Passive Safety Features
- What It Is: Passive safety features are designed to protect occupants in the event of a collision.
- How It Works: These features include airbags, seat belts with pretensioners, and crumple zones.
- Why It Matters: By absorbing impact energy, passive safety features can save lives and reduce the severity of injuries in accidents.

Smart Air Filtration Systems
- What It Is: Smart air filtration systems use advanced filters to remove pollutants and allergens from the air inside the vehicle.
- How It Works: These systems often include sensors that detect air quality and adjust the filtration process accordingly.
- Why It Matters: By improving air quality, smart air filtration systems can make driving more comfortable and healthier for passengers.
Voice-Activated Control
- What It Is: Voice-activated control allows drivers to operate various functions in their vehicle using voice commands.
- How It Works: This feature uses speech recognition technology to interpret and execute commands.
- Why It Matters: Voice-activated control can improve safety by allowing drivers to keep their hands on the wheel and their eyes on the road.
